Cyrff Rheoleiddio Allweddol
Governing body for football in Wales. Responsible for club licensing, ownership approval, fit-and-proper person tests, and domestic competition regulations.
European governing body setting club licensing standards, Financial Fair Play (FFP) requirements, and competition entry criteria for clubs participating in European tournaments.
UK government registrar of companies. All Welsh football clubs structured as limited companies must file annual accounts, confirmation statements, and notify changes in directors or significant control.
Tax authority. Clubs must maintain PAYE compliance, VAT registration where applicable, and timely filing of corporation tax returns. HMRC winding-up petitions are a key risk factor for lower-league clubs.
Regulates clubs structured as Community Interest Companies (CICs) or charitable trusts. Several Welsh clubs have community ownership structures requiring charity reporting.

Amserlen Cydymffurfio
Dyddiadau cau rheoleiddiol allweddol drwy gydol blwyddyn galendr pêl-droed.
FAW Domestic Licensing Deadline
All Cymru Premier clubs must submit completed licensing applications including financial documentation, infrastructure evidence, and personnel qualifications.
UEFA Licence Decision
The FAW Club Licensing Committee announces decisions on UEFA licence applications for clubs qualifying for European competition.
Financial Year End (Most Clubs)
The majority of Welsh clubs operate on a June financial year-end. Accounts must be filed with Companies House within 9 months.
Player Registration Window Opens
Summer transfer and registration window. All player contracts must comply with FAW regulations and be lodged with the FAW.
UEFA Financial Fair Play Submission
Clubs participating in UEFA competitions must submit break-even reporting documentation for the relevant monitoring period.
Safeguarding Compliance Review
Annual safeguarding audit. All clubs must demonstrate current DBS checks for relevant personnel and up-to-date safeguarding policies.
Companies House Confirmation Statement
All clubs structured as limited companies must file their annual confirmation statement, confirming registered office, directors, and persons of significant control.
January Transfer Window Closes
Final deadline for mid-season player registrations. Emergency loan provisions may apply beyond this date with FAW approval.
